SMYTH, James William (Willie) (Clontarf, Dublin, proprietor of J. W. Smyth Raheny and Portmarnock) – January 18, 2025, suddenly but peacefully at home, in the presence of his loving wife Mary, cherished father of David, Brendan and Emer. He will be sadly missed by his family, daughters-in-law Deirdre and Aoife, grandchildren Níamh, Maeve, Rónán, Fina, Conor, Orla and Cormac, brother-in-law James Fahey (USA), nieces, nephews, extended family, friends and neighbours. Pre-deceased by his brother Donal and niece Jackie. Reposing at the Fanagan Kirwan Funeral Home, Fairview Strand tomorrow (Thursday, Jan. 23) from 5pm until 7pm. Funeral on Friday (Jan. 24) to St. Anthony’s Church, Clontarf arriving for 10am Requiem Mass. Cremation afterwards in the Dardistown Crematorium. Family flowers only. Donations, if desired, to St. Francis Hospice, Raheny. May he Rest in Peace
